Naismith returns to Luton after Robins exit
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ter



Luton Town has signed centre-back Kal Naismith on a free transfer after his release from Bristol City. The 33-year-old, who previously played for Luton from early 2021 to mid-2022 and returned on loan for 10 games last season, expressed his excitement about rejoining the club, stating, “this club just fits for me.” Luton’s boss, Matt Bloomfield, emphasized Naismith’s leadership and organizational skills, indicating he will be a crucial player for the team in the upcoming season.
